Hacker's Prank Puts Romania, Albania at Loggerheads

World | July 13, 2011, Wednesday // 19:59

A prank played by a Serbian hacker caused diplomatic tension between Albania and Romania.

It all started when an Italian online news agency claimed Romanian President Triaan Basescu had explained that Romania does not want to recognize Kosovo's independence, because Albanians are "dirty gypsies" and "trash".

The information was said to have been taken from Albanian and Kosovo news sources, but it subsequently turned out the "news" had been written by a Serbian hacker who infiltrated the agency's website, the Bulgarian Telegraph Agency said Wednesday.

The Romanian Ambassador in Tirana was summoned by the Albanian Foreign Ministry Tuesday to explain his country's position towards Albanians. Romania was quick to retaliate, pointing out an Ambassador should not be asked to explain unverified information.
